Seasonal Characteristics of Mesoscale Convective Systems Over the Philippines
This study examines how mesoscale convective systems (MCSs) over the Philippines are most frequent during boreal summer, while those in winter are longer‐lived and more intense due to cold surges and enhanced easterly moisture transport.
